Olympiacos – Paphos: UEFA explained the red card decision to Mehdi Taremi canceled via VAR

THE Olympic He stayed in the tie 0-0 against Paphos, in a match that stood out for two phases of red cards, with the second being finally canceled with the help of VAR.

Bruno was initially eliminated for Paphos and shortly before the match finale, a red card was also reached out by Mehdi Taremi of Olympiacos, but this decision changed via VAR, with the referee finally showing the yellow card to the Iranian striker of Piraeus.

So UEFA explained the phasestating: “At 73 ′ there was a change of decision: Cancellation of a Red Card. The Olympiacos player, No. 99, marked an opponent in a reckless way, without excessive violence and without endangering the opponent’s security. “

As a result, he noted as a correct decision by the referees of the match.
